    Ipasir-set-buf

    Add clauses restricting out to have the same value as in.

    Signature
    (ipasir-set-buf ipasir out in) → new-ipasir
    Arguments
    out — Guard (litp out).
    in — Guard (litp in).

    Definitions and Theorems

    Function: ipasir-set-buf

    (defun
     ipasir-set-buf (ipasir out in)
     (declare (xargs :stobjs (ipasir)))
     (declare (xargs :guard (and (litp out) (litp in))))
     (declare
         (xargs :guard (and (not (eq (ipasir-get-status ipasir) :undef))
                            (ipasir-empty-new-clause ipasir))))
     (let ((__function__ 'ipasir-set-buf))
          (declare (ignorable __function__))
          (b* ((ipasir (ipasir-cancel-new-clause ipasir))
               (ipasir (ipasir-add-binary ipasir (l- out) in)))
              (ipasir-add-binary ipasir out (l- in)))))

    Theorem: ipasir-set-buf-status

    (defthm ipasir-set-buf-status
            (b* ((?new-ipasir (ipasir-set-buf ipasir out in)))
                (equal (ipasir$a->status new-ipasir)
                       :input)))

    Theorem: ipasir-set-buf-formula

    (defthm
     ipasir-set-buf-formula
     (b*
      ((?new-ipasir (ipasir-set-buf ipasir out in)))
      (implies
          (syntaxp (not (equal ipasir ''nil)))
          (equal (ipasir$a->formula new-ipasir)
                 (append (ipasir$a->formula (ipasir-set-buf nil out in))
                         (ipasir$a->formula ipasir))))))

    Theorem: ipasir-set-buf-eval-formula

    (defthm ipasir-set-buf-eval-formula
            (b* ((?new-ipasir (ipasir-set-buf ipasir out in)))
                (equal (eval-formula (ipasir$a->formula new-ipasir)
                                     env)
                       (b-and (b-eqv (eval-lit out env)
                                     (eval-lit in env))
                              (eval-formula (ipasir$a->formula ipasir)
                                            env)))))

    Theorem: ipasir-set-buf-new-clause

    (defthm ipasir-set-buf-new-clause
            (b* ((?new-ipasir (ipasir-set-buf ipasir out in)))
                (not (ipasir$a->new-clause new-ipasir))))

    Theorem: ipasir-set-buf-assumption

    (defthm ipasir-set-buf-assumption
            (b* ((?new-ipasir (ipasir-set-buf ipasir out in)))
                (equal (ipasir$a->assumption new-ipasir)
                       (ipasir$a->assumption ipasir))))
